A Unique Season of Celebrations
The year 2021 has undoubtedly been unlike any other, bringing forth both changes and challenges. Yet, amidst it all, I’ve witnessed some truly heartwarming trends. A shift toward more intimate and personalized celebrations has become evident, with backyard and boutique venue weddings gaining popularity. These smaller gatherings bring family connections to the forefront.
